آموزش الکترونیکی علمی-کاربردی صنعت آب و برق

آموزش مجازی در صنعت آب و برق

آموزش الکترونیکی علمی-کاربردی صنعت آب و برق

آموزش مجازی در صنعت آب و برق

ماکرو در اکسل- بخش چهارم: بررسی و تغییر یک ماکروی ضبط شده

اسماعیل میرزایی:

فایلی را که درآن ماکروی مثال قبل ضبط شده باز کنید و به محیط VBE بروید.در پنجره Project Window برروی module کلیک نموده سپس برروی module1 دابل کلیک نمایید.در اینصورت در پنجره    Code  Window برنامه ماکرو ضبط شده را مشاهده میکنید.(شکل1)

 

توضیح: برای دیدن شکل و خواندن متن کامل به صورت pdf می توانید به این لینک مراجعه بفرمایید.

خطوطی که با رنگ سبز مشخص شده توضیحات برنامه میباشد که در این زبان حتما باید هرخط با علامت  '    شروع شود.دستورات اصلی برنامه با خط مشکی یا آبی مشخص شده است.دو خط اول برنامه یعنی

 

Range("a1").select

AactiveCell.FormulaR1C1="34"

 

معادل دستور انتخاب سلول A1 و درج عدد 34 در آن میباشد.در VBA دستور دیگری نیز برای درج مقدار در سلول وجود دارد که میتوان بجای خط دوم  از آن استفاده کرد:

ActiveCell.Value=34

 

این موضوع برای خط چهارم برنامه که دستور درج عدد 55 در سلول A2 میباشد نیز صدق میکند.ضمنا دستور دیگری وجود دارد که میتواند بتنهایی جایگزین خطوط 1 و2 شود:

Range("A1").value=34

 

همچنین دستور زیر که جایگزین خطوط 3 و 4 میشود:

 

Range("A2").value=55

 

خطوط 5و6 معادل دستور انتخاب سلول A3 و درج فرمول در آن میباشد که میتوان دستور زیر را جایگزین این دو خط نمود:

Range("A3").Formula="=A1+A2"

 

خطوط 7 و 8 نیز با همین اصول میتواند با دستور زیر جایگزین گردد:

Range("A2").Font.Colorindex=3

 

عدد 3 کد معادل رنگ قرمز میباشد.

خطوط 9 تا 13 معادل دستور انتخاب سلول A1 و اعمال رنگ زمینه آبی میباشد که  میتوان دو خط زیر را جایگزین نمود:

Range("A1").Interior.Colorindex=41

Range("A1").Interior.Pattern=Xlsolid

 

باقیمانده خطوط برنامه معادل دستور اعمال سایز فونت به سلول A3 میباشد که دستور زیر میتواند جایگزین خطوط مذکورشود:

Range("A3").Font.Size=24

 

در نهایت با تغییرات توضیح داده شده برنامه ماکرو بصورت زیر در می آید که از نظر اجرا معادل برنامه قبل(شکل 3) میباشد:        

 

 

 

 

 

Sub Macro1()

'  

'     Macro1 Macro

'     Macro recorded 2007/09/26 by e.mirzaie

'

         Range("A1").value=34  

        Range("A2").value=55

        Range("A3").Formula = "=A1+A2"
        Range("A2").Font.ColorIndex = 3
        Range("A1").Interior.ColorIndex = 41
        Range("A1").Interior.Pattern = xlSolid
        Range("A3").Font.Size = 24    

End Sub

همانطور که اشاره شد این برنامه دقیقا معادل ماکروی ضبط شده میباشد.در صورت نیاز میتوانید تغییرات مورد نظر خود را در ماکرو اعمال نمایید.مثلا میتوانید با تغییر عدد 3 به 6 رنگ فونت سلول A2  را از قرمز به زرد تبدیل نمایید.

خواندن و نوشتن اطلاعات در ابعاد کوچک اتمی

دکتر افضلیان:

هرچند استفاده از اتم به جای سطوح مغناطیسی کنونی هارددیسک ها در مرجله آزمایشی است٬ اما دانشمندان تلاش دارند این خواسته به اجرا درآید.

فشرده سازی سطوح مغناطیسی به منظور افزایش حجم داده ها٬ اکنون با مشکل مواجه شده است زیرا وقتی فشردگی بیشتر می شود٬ بیت های مغناطیسی بر یکدیگر تاثیر می گذارند و صحت اطلاعات به خطر می افتد. 

طبق نوشته شماره اخیر مجله Science ٬ دانشمندان درصددند از طریق نوع خاصی از جریان الکتریکی میکروسکپی٬ در اندازه ای به کوچکی یک ششصدم بیت های مغناطیسی کنونی٬ اطلاعات را ثبت کنند. البته در حال حاضر اطلاعاتی که به سختی و با سردکردن زیر دمای نیتروژن مایع صورت می گیرد٬ فرار و ناپایدار است.

اطلاعات بیشتر در مجله اسپکتروم در دسترس است:

Magnetic Storage Taken to the Atomic Scale
 
International team of scientists learns to read and write data on islands of atoms

PHOTO: Stefan Krause/University of Hamburg

14 September 2007—When it comes to data storage, there's no such thing as too much. But hard drive makers are finding that as they try to pack more magnetic bits onto their discs, it becomes impossible to target just one with the magnetic field needed to write the data, because the field needed to change one bit would also rewrite its neighbors.

Scientists from the United States and Germany say they've come up with a new way of reading and writing data that does away with those sloppy magnetic fields. In today's issue of Science , the researchers report that a particular type of electric current from a scanning tunneling microscope will switch the magnetic polarization of 100-atom iron "nanoislands," which take up only one six-hundredth the area of magnetic bits on a typical hard disc. The new method is still experimental: the data bits it creates are temporary, and the nanoislands must be cooled below the temperature of liquid nitrogen.

Read more: http://www.spectrum.ieee.org/sep07/5548

اخبار و گزارشات هفته بیستم - منتهی به سی ام شهریورماه

لطفا روی عنوان مورد نظر در مطالب زیر کلیک نمایید.

 

گردهمایی بزرگ مدیران آموزش شرکت های صنعت آب وبرق

ایجاد: غلامرضا علی اکبری

ارسال: مسعود سرگلزایی

منو: نشریه - آموزشهای تخصصی

منبع: موسسه آموزش عالی علمی - کاربردی صنعت آب و برق

 

مراسم تجلیل از دانش‌آموزان ممتاز در محل دفتر مرکزی موسسه برگزار شد

ایجاد: ماندانا دارابی

ارسال: ماندانا دارابی

منو: بازیافت

منبع: موسسه آموزش عالی علمی - کاربردی صنعت آب و برق

 

شیوه نامه نگارش مقالات فصل نامه

ایجاد: کورش عزیزیها

ارسال: کورش عزیزیها

منو: فصل نامه - مقالات علمی - شیوه نامه نگارش مقالات

منبع: دانشگاه امیرکبیر

 

آخرین ضوابط و مقررات عمومی ارزشیابی مدارک تحصیلی خارجی

ایجاد: کورش عزیزیها

ارسال: کورش عزیزیها

منو: -

منبع: ایسنا

 

دوره های آموزشی نمونه

ایجاد: علیرضا قراباغی

ارسال: دکتر افضلیان

منو: پژوهش و فناوری - کنفرانس ها و کارگاههای علمی

منبع: دانشگاه انتقال و توزیع جهانی + موسسه

 

آزمون استخدامی در مجتمع عالی اصفهان

ایجاد: علیرضا قراباغی

ارسال: حسین ارشدی

منو: پژوهش و فناوری - نامه هفته

منبع: موسسه آموزش عالی علمی - کاربردی صنعت آب و برق

 

مصوبه مربوط به پایان نامه های دانشجویی در چهل و نهمین جلسه شورای آموزش موسسه

ایجاد: علیرضا قراباغی

ارسال: صبحی بنی اردلانی

منو: پژوهش و فناوری - پایان نامه ها

منبع: موسسه آموزش عالی علمی - کاربردی صنعت آب و برق

 

آشنایی با پارک فناوری پردیس

ایجاد: علیرضا قراباغی

ارسال: صبحی بنی اردلانی

منو: پژوهش و فناوری - رویدادها

منبع: فن بازار ملی ایران  + موسسه

 

دومین سمینار شبکه علمی کشور در دانشگاه شهید بهشتی

ایجاد: علیرضا قراباغی

ارسال: علیرضا قراباغی

منو: پژوهش و فناوری - کنفرانس ها و کارگاههای علمی

منبع: دانشگاه شهید بهشتی

 

اخبار و گزارشات هفته بیستم - منتهی به سی ام شهریورماه 1386

ایجاد: علیرضا قراباغی

ارسال: علیرضا قراباغی

منو: پژوهش و فناوری - نامه هفته

منبع: موسسه آموزش عالی علمی - کاربردی صنعت آب و برق